NAMSA Acquires Market Research Firm SUAZIO
March 27, 2023—NAMSA, a medical device–focused contract research organization headquartered in Toledo, Ohio, announced its acquisition of SUAZIO, an Antwerp, Belgium–based strategic consultancy. SUAZIO provides global market research services to medical device and in vitro diagnostics developers. The price and terms of the transaction were not disclosed.
The acquisition of SUAZIO increases NAMSA’s global presence to 20 locations across the Americas, Asia, and Europe, noted the company.
According to the press release, the mission of SUAZIO is to provide market insights to the medtech industry across the globe through its data, people, and analytics solutions. The organization develops custom frameworks based on each client’s specific market needs, technology value drivers, patient journeys, digital health care environment, and economic value proposition. The research results in robust data and accurate interpretation, leading to clear recommendations and strategies for successful market introduction.
NAMSA’s other consulting services include biological safety, quality, regulatory, reimbursement, and product development strategy. NAMSA consultants provide wide-ranging consulting services across the product development spectrum to allow clients to get to market faster and make a more immediate impact on patient safety and global health care.
